Plymouth, located on the south coast of England in Devon, is a fantastic holiday destination that blends history, stunning natural landscapes, and vibrant modern attractions. Whether you’re a history buff, an outdoor enthusiast, or someone who simply loves seaside charm, Plymouth has something to offer for everyone.

Rich Maritime History

Plymouth is perhaps best known for its rich maritime heritage, which makes it an ideal destination for those interested in history. The city played a pivotal role in the history of the British Navy, and there are many historic sites and attractions that allow visitors to explore its seafaring past. The Mayflower Steps, located on the waterfront, mark the spot where the Pilgrims embarked on their famous journey to America in 1620. For history lovers, this is a must-see landmark.

The National Marine Aquarium, located just a short walk from the city center, is another great place to learn about Plymouth’s maritime legacy. With its vast array of marine life and interactive exhibits, it provides an educational experience for visitors of all ages. Additionally, Plymouth’s Royal William Yard, a former naval base dating back to the 18th century, is now a vibrant area filled with shops, restaurants, and galleries, offering visitors a taste of the city’s naval history while enjoying modern amenities.

Stunning Coastal Scenery

One of the standout features of Plymouth is its breathtaking natural scenery. As a coastal city, it offers beautiful views of the English Channel, as well as the scenic Devon countryside. The Hoe, a large open space overlooking Plymouth Sound, is an iconic location that offers panoramic views of the harbor and the sea beyond. It’s a perfect spot for a leisurely walk or to simply sit and enjoy the scenery.

In addition to the Hoe, there are plenty of other parks and green spaces around the city, such as the expansive Central Park and the lush surroundings of Devonport Park. These areas provide opportunities for relaxation, picnics, and outdoor activities. If you enjoy hiking, the South West Coast Path is easily accessible from Plymouth, offering stunning coastal walks with dramatic cliffs, hidden coves, and picturesque beaches.

Vibrant Arts and Culture Scene

Plymouth is home to a thriving arts and culture scene, making it an excellent destination for those who appreciate creativity. The city boasts a number of galleries, theaters, and cultural events. The Plymouth Theatre Royal is one of the largest and most popular venues in the region, offering a wide range of performances, from contemporary plays to musical productions. The Barbican, an area of the city that has retained much of its historic charm, is home to numerous galleries and independent shops. This area is perfect for a stroll, where you can explore local artwork and pick up unique souvenirs. The city also hosts several annual festivals, including the Plymouth International Film Festival and the British Firework Championships, which attract visitors from all over the world.

Modern Amenities and Dining Options

While Plymouth retains much of its historic charm, it’s also a modern city with a wide variety of amenities. The city center is home to many shops, restaurants, and cafes, offering everything from high street brands to independent boutiques. For those who love food, Plymouth’s dining scene is diverse, with a range of options to suit all tastes and budgets. From fresh seafood served right by the harbor to international cuisines, the city has something for every palate.

For a more refined experience, visit the Royal William Yard, where you’ll find a selection of fine dining restaurants set in historic surroundings. If you prefer a more relaxed atmosphere, head to the Barbican area, where you can enjoy fish and chips with a view of the harbor or sample locally produced craft beer at one of the city’s many pubs.

Accessibility and Accommodation

Plymouth is easily accessible, whether you’re traveling by car, train, or coach. The city is well-connected by road, with the M5 motorway providing direct access from London and other major cities. The railway station offers frequent services to and from London and other parts of the UK, making it convenient for travelers. Additionally, Plymouth has a variety of accommodation options, from budget-friendly hotels to luxury seaside resorts, ensuring that there’s something for every type of traveler.

Conclusion

Plymouth is a charming and diverse holiday destination, offering a perfect balance of history, culture, and natural beauty. Its rich maritime heritage, stunning coastal views, thriving arts scene, and modern amenities make it a fantastic place to visit for any traveler. Whether you want to explore the city’s historic landmarks, relax by the sea, or enjoy the local food and culture, Plymouth promises an unforgettable experience.
